StartTLS, short for "Start Transport Layer Security," is a protocol extension for the email communication process. It works by upgrading plain text email connections to encrypted connections using the Transport Layer Security (TLS) or Secure Sockets Layer (SSL) protocols. This ensures that the email data exchanged between the sender and recipient remains confidential and secure.

The main importance of StartTLS lies in its ability to protect sensitive information from unauthorized interception and manipulation. By encrypting the email communication, it prevents eavesdroppers from accessing the content of the emails, thereby ensuring privacy. It also protects against man-in-the-middle attacks, where an attacker intercepts the communication and poses as the intended recipient or sender.

StartTLS works by initiating a secure connection between the email client and the email server. When an email client reaches out to the server, it requests a secure connection and checks if the server supports StartTLS. If the server does support it, the connection is encrypted, and the data exchanged during the email transmission remains confidential.

An important aspect of StartTLS is its compatibility with existing email infrastructure. It doesn't require any complex setup or additional software installations. Most modern email servers and clients support StartTLS, making it an accessible and convenient solution for enhancing email security.

Aside from encrypting the email content, StartTLS also provides authentication mechanisms. It verifies the identity of the email server, ensuring that the client is connected to a legitimate and trusted server. This prevents attackers from impersonating a server and tricking the client into sending sensitive information to malicious entities.

StartTLS is particularly vital for organizations that deal with sensitive information through email, such as financial institutions, healthcare providers, and government agencies. It helps meet compliance requirements, such as those outlined in regulations like the General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R) and the Health Insurance Portability and Accountability Act (HIPAA).

However, it's important to note that StartTLS is not a complete solution for email security. While it encrypts the communication between the sender and recipient, it doesn't protect against other email-related threats such as phishing attacks or malware. Organizations should adopt a multi-layered approach to secure their email systems fully.
